Problem:
Users are reporting difficulty signing Inspection Agreements through ISN. Currently, clients are required to manually draw their signature using a mouse or touch screen, which can be challenging, especially for users on mobile devices or less tech-savvy clients. Some clients are unable to complete the signing process, which may delay inspections and create frustration for both inspectors and customers.
Platforms such as DocuSign provide a much simpler experience where users can click on a signature field and automatically apply a generated signature instead of manually drawing it. They believe the current signing process in ISN is more difficult than necessary.
• Example:
A customer reported that several of their clients struggle to sign agreements because:
They are using mobile devices where the signature field may not function properly.
They are required to manually draw a signature using a mouse.
Some email/mobile providers may restrict or interfere with opening the signing link.
This creates confusion and additional support requests for the inspection company.
• Suggested Solution:
Implement a more user-friendly e-signature experience similar to DocuSign, including:
Click-to-sign functionality
Auto-generated signature styles based on typed names
Improved mobile-friendly signing experience
Optional typed signatures instead of requiring manual drawing
Better compatibility across mobile devices and email providers
This could help reduce failed signatures, improve customer experience, and decrease support-related issues tied to agreement signing.
